  • Microsoft is laying off another 9,000 employees, under 4% of its total global workforce.

  • The cuts affect teams across regions and experience levels, continuing a series of reductions this year.

  • Over 6,000 roles were axed in May, with 300 more gone last month — it’s been a rough quarter.

  • The company says it's flattening its structure, cutting layers between staff and top execs.

  • Despite massive AI investments, job trims are Microsoft’s new normal for efficiency.

  • X will now use AI agents to draft Community Notes, aiming to speed up fact-checking.

  • Notes won’t go live until multiple human reviewers from different viewpoints rate them helpful.

  • Developers can soon submit their own AI agents, and any model not just Grok can be used.

  • This opens up AI-assisted moderation to more voices, not just in-house tools.

  • Elon’s endgame? Decentralize truth-seeking while keeping humans in the loop.

  • Researchers trained a Llama-based model, Centaur, on 160 psychology studies and 10M+ choices.

  • In 31 out of 32 tests, it could predict human decisions better than traditional methods.

  • The model even worked on scenarios it wasn’t trained for, showing strong generalization.

  • It suggests human behavior is more structured than we thought and maybe predictable.

  • Centaur is open source, with plans for 4x more training mind-reading might not be sci-fi much longer.

Amazon has officially crossed 1 million warehouse robots and they just got smarter. Powered by a new generative AI model called DeepFleet, these bots now move 10% faster across over 300 facilities.

The milestone bot was shipped to Japan, signaling a major step in Amazon’s global automation push. Robots now assist with 75% of deliveries, nearly matching the human workforce.

💸 Perplexity Max Tier Drops at $200/mo
Perplexity has launched a new Max tier with unlimited Labs access and early entry to tools like Comet and advanced AI models.

OpenAI Expands Oracle Deal
OpenAI is renting 4.5 GW of data center capacity from Oracle as part of its Stargate partnership to power growing AI energy demands.

📈 Anthropic Eyes $4B Revenue in 2025
Anthropic is on track to hit $4B in annual revenue—4x higher than it projected earlier this year, driven by surging enterprise demand.

🎮 DeepMind Teases ‘Playable World’ AI
DeepMind CEO Demis Hassabis hinted that its Veo 3 video model may soon support interactive, “playable” AI-generated worlds.

🧠 Huawei Open-Sources Pangu AI Models
Huawei has released several Pangu models and their reasoning systems, all trained on its in-house Ascend chips.
